The bug

Upon retrying to upload a folder, the system redundantly re-uploads all files within the folder, even if it has already detected that some of these files have been uploaded previously. This behavior results in unnecessary redundancy and prolongs the uploading process.

As you can see below, instead of uploading 983 (remaining files) it will re-upload the whole folder.

Reproduction steps

1. Upload a folder with multiple files.
2. Wait a bit and kill the upload process
3. Note how many files were successfully uploaded.
4. Retry the upload of the same folder.
5. Observe the system's behavior during the re-uploading process. (see my screenshot)

@alextran1502 commented on GitHub (Nov 3, 2023):

Hello, if the file is duplicated and rejected from the server, the CLI will try to re-upload the next time because the CLI client is stateless. It can only keep track of the content that has been uploaded to the server
